3. Neurons and Neural Connectivity
Humans have 1011 Neurons in their
Brain (Rudolph Hanka, Cambridge)
They have been doubling every 3
million years (Dotted graph line)
Brain capacity is not determined by
number of Neurons alone; Number
of Synapses are more important
If ALL Neurons were connected to
ALL Neurons, there would be 5 x
1021 Synapses (Given by the
Formula n (n-1) / 2 (where n is the
number of Neurons)) But that is not the case.

4. STM vs. General Intelligence Factor
Postulate: General Intelligence Factor (G) is limited
by channel capacity of Short Term Memory (STM)
Mental Power / Capacity of Short Term Memory
(STM) = Mental speed of information processing X
Duration of information in STM (memory span)
This is given by the Formula: C(bits) = Ck(bits/sec) ×
D(sec), Where;
C = Mental power or capacity of STM (in bits)
Ck = Mental speed of information processing (in
bits / second)
D = Duration of information in STM (in seconds)
5. Information Explosion
Since 1400, Information has been
doubling every 3 decades or so
(Proved by Rudolph Hanka of
University of Cambridge)
By 1500 it had increased 8-fold (23)
By 1600 it had increased 64-fold (26)
By 1700 it had increased 512-fold (29)
By 1800 it had increased 4,096-fold
(212)
By 1900 it had increased 32,768-fold
(215)
In this millenium it is expected to
register a 262,144-fold increase (218 )
over 1400
